Magnets
Background
The origin of this puzzle is not known.
Puzzle and Goal
An unsolved puzzle consists of a rectangular grid filled with two-cell regions. There are numbers on all four sides.
The goal is to place plus and minus signs in some of the cells to satisfy the clues.
Rules
The solved grid must satisfy the following conditions:
Some regions represent magnets, with one positive (+) cell and one negative (-) cell.
The numbers to the left and top represent the number of positive cells in the corresponding rank.
The numbers to the right and bottom represent the number of negative cells in the corresponding rank.
Two cells with the same charge cannot be orthogonal neighbors.
